It's actually pretty easy to refresh or update your Kindle library view! You know, sometimes when you download a new book or sync your device, you might still see an older version of your library. I usually start by tapping the 'Home' button on my Kindle, which takes me back to the main screen. From there, I just swipe down from the top of the screen to access the settings. You'll find the 'Sync My Kindle' option – just tap on that! It’s like magic; my library gets a fresh look with all the new additions!

If we're talking about organization, I also love to sort my books by collections. It makes finding my favorites so much easier. Creating collections is simple. Just press and hold on a book cover, choose 'Add to Collection,' then you can create a new collection or add it to an existing one. There's this neat little trick to get your Kindle library looking fresh. If you've recently added or removed books, hit that 'Sync My Kindle' option under the menu. That action usually brings everything up to date. I've also found that restarting my Kindle can help clear out any glitches if things don't seem to be updating. It's like giving your device a little breather! Just hold the power button and select 'Restart.' Voila, refreshed library!

How to refresh book covers on Kindle library?

10 Answers2025-07-03 04:23:10
I love keeping my Kindle library looking fresh, and updating book covers is super easy. Just connect your Kindle to Wi-Fi and make sure it’s synced with your Amazon account. Sometimes, the covers don’t load properly due to caching issues. To fix this, I go to 'Settings' on my Kindle, then 'Device Options,' and tap 'Sync and Check for Items.' This usually forces the device to refresh the metadata, including covers. If that doesn’t work, I manually remove the book from my Kindle and redownload it from the cloud. The new cover almost always pops right up. It’s a quick fix that keeps my library visually appealing.

how do i view my kindle library

4 Answers2025-08-01 13:03:39
I love how easy it is to access my entire library. On your Kindle device, just tap the 'Home' icon at the top of the screen, and you’ll see all your books neatly displayed. If you’re using the Kindle app on your phone or tablet, open the app and tap 'Library' at the bottom. You can filter by 'Downloaded' to see only the books stored on your device or 'All' to view everything you’ve ever purchased. For those who love organizing, you can create collections to group books by genre, mood, or whatever you like. Just tap the three dots next to a book and select 'Add to Collection.' If you’re using Amazon’s website, go to 'Manage Your Content and Devices,' where you can see your entire Kindle library, delete books, or deliver them to your device. What to do if I can't view my Kindle library?

3 Answers2025-10-31 13:02:03
For anyone grappling with the pesky issue of not being able to access their Kindle library, it's a real drag! Imagine settling down with a cup of tea, ready to dive into that adventure you've been meaning to finish, only to find your library's vanished. First off, it helps to check if you're logged into the right Amazon account. It sounds super basic, but you'd be surprised how often these little things trip us up! Just log out and log back in to make sure you’re accessing the correct library. Next up, I always recommend refreshing the Kindle app or device. If you’re on the app, closing it completely and restarting it can do wonders. If you’re using a Kindle device, turning it off and back on can usually resolve various glitches. Sometimes updates can cause confusion, so it’s a good idea to check if your app or device needs updating. Old versions might lose the ability to sync properly with your library. Don’t forget to check your Wi-Fi connection. A weak or unstable connection can stop your library from syncing. Try connecting to another network or restarting your router; it can be frustrating, but usually just a few minutes of troubleshooting smooths everything out. If all else fails, reaching out to Kindle support is my tip of last resort. They usually have a wealth of troubleshooting steps and can sometimes spot an issue you might’ve overlooked.

Can I view my Kindle library online? Here's how!

5 Answers2025-10-31 16:01:58
Navigating the world of ebooks can be pretty exciting, especially when it comes to the Kindle library! Yes, you can definitely view your Kindle library online, and it's super convenient. First off, head over to the Amazon website and log into your account. Once you're in, look for the 'Account & Lists' drop-down menu and select 'Your Content and Devices.' Voila! There you’ll find all your Kindle books listed in one neat place. From here, you'll notice options to filter your books by title, author, or even by whether you have them downloaded or not. This makes it easy to find what you're looking for without having to scroll through endless lists. Plus, if you want to manage your content, you can also delete books, send them to your devices, or even download them directly to your PC. Isn’t that neat? How do I view my Kindle library on my computer?

3 Answers2025-10-31 04:58:34
Navigating my Kindle library on a computer has always felt like a hidden treasure hunt. To kick things off, I usually fire up my browser and head over to Amazon’s website. Once I’m signed in, the ‘Your Account’ section opens up a world of possibilities. Clicking on ‘Your Content and Devices’ is like stepping into my personal library where I can see each book neatly listed along with all my purchases. It’s so satisfying scanning through titles like 'The Hobbit' and 'Sapiens', remembering how engrossed I was in each page. What gets me excited is the option to sort my library too! I can filter by category or see what I’ve recently bought, which is perfect when you’re trying to remember what you just added last week. Plus, there’s something cool about being able to manage my collections from a big screen instead of squinting at a Kindle device. If I want to dive back into a book, I just click on it, and I’m redirected to the Kindle app for reading or the cloud if it’s not downloaded.
